Abstract
A regular method for finding solutions of the equation for the distrib ution of energy deposited by atomic particles in elastic collisions is developed, using the model of an infinite random medium and power cro ss section. It is shown that in neglecting threshold energy the distri bution derivative has a singularity at the target surface. The calcula ted distributions and other functions connected with the problem are g iven for the case of equal masses of the projectile and target atoms.
